Foram is a Molecular Biology Build Fellow at Open Avenues, where she works with students leading projects in Molecular Biology.

Foram is a senior systems integrations engineer at Volta Labs. Foram has 6+ of years of experience as a scientific researcher and bioengineer in the field of molecular biology, bioengineering and bionanotechnology. She has conceptualized, led and executed several interdisciplinary projects where she has utilized biological proteins and DNA for bio-inspired nanotechnological applications. Foram holds a masters in Molecular Bioengineering and a PhD in biology.
